**Management Meeting Minutes — Commission Scheme Revision**

Present: department heads. Norfell presented the revised commission structure: tiered accelerators above 110% of quota, capped at 2.5x. Dorrick raised clawback concerns; deferred to legal. Vote: approved 6–1. Rollout next quarter, comms pack to follow. Heads to brief teams by Friday. Context for the change is noted below.

management briefing: Headcount on the Belix team goes from 60 to 93 by the end of November. Gross margin on Belix came in at 23 percent against a plan of 47 percent.

## Known Issue: Pipwire reconnect loop

When a Pipwire client loses its websocket, it sometimes reconnects with a stale session token and loops every five seconds. Customers see "reconnecting" banners. You can confirm by checking the sessions table for duplicate active rows per account. To query it, use the read-only connection string below.

database URL for bahop-yagep: mssql://sildor_svc:35ha7jz@db-fb6d.nelvrodyn.example:5432/casath

Subject: DR Drill — Catalogue Import Failover (Shelfwright)

Dear plugin authors,

Next Tuesday we will run a disaster-recovery drill simulating loss of the Shelfwright catalogue import pipeline. Plugins should tolerate a two-hour import freeze and replay queued records afterward. The standby import node's sealed credentials will be opened during the drill. To unseal them, use the recovery passphrase below.

strongbox words: druath-quenael